From cd5a319e4842862fa6e84f35e3781fce73e129cf Mon Sep 17 00:00:00 2001 From: Robin Gareus Date: Thu, 17 Nov 2016 12:58:28 +0100 Subject: [PATCH] fix mingw64 debug build --- libs/pbd/tlsf.cc | 3 +++ 1 file changed, 3 insertions(+) diff --git a/libs/pbd/tlsf.cc b/libs/pbd/tlsf.cc index 5a83159731..40c5864c41 100644 --- a/libs/pbd/tlsf.cc +++ b/libs/pbd/tlsf.cc @@ -393,7 +393,10 @@ PBD::TLSF::TLSF (std::string name, size_t mem_pool_size) assert (mem_pool); assert (mem_pool_size >= sizeof(tlsf_t) + BHDR_OVERHEAD * 8); + +#ifndef __MINGW64__ // cast fails assert (0 == (((unsigned long)mem_pool) & PTR_MASK)); +#endif #ifndef PLATFORM_WINDOWS memset (mem_pool, 0, mem_pool_size); // make resident